Wieczorek", "hasEmail": "mailto:mewieczo@usgs.gov"}, "description": "This tabular data set represents the average normalized atmospheric (wet) deposition, \nin kilograms per square kilometer multiplied by 100, of Total Inorganic Nitrogen for the \nyear 2002 compiled for every MRB_E2RF1 catchment of selected Major River Basins \n(MRBs, Crawford and others, 2006). Estimates of Total Inorganic Nitrogen deposition \nare based on National Atmospheric Deposition Program (NADP) measurements \n(B. Larsen, U.S. Geological Survey, written. commun., 2007). De-trending methods \napplied to the year 2002 are described in Alexander and others, 2001.
